How they compare
Honduras currently reports 75.8% against 75.1% in Vietnam, a difference of 0.7%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 14 shared years of data; in 2010 it was Vietnam ahead.
Honduras ranks 24th and Vietnam ranks 26th of 125 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Honduras averaged higher in 1 and Vietnam in 1.

About this data
The ratio of the labor force with basic education to the working-age population with basic education. Basic education comprises primary education or lower secondary education according to the International Standard Classification of Education 2011 (ISCED 2011).
